One Life, Live It

The philosophy of life is to live it with all the gusto possible. Everything a man has in this life should focus on getting all that can be drained from the life experience before death. The world believes there is one life to live. Death is the final act in the drama of life. With this in mind, the purpose of life is to have as much fun, gain all the pleasures, and slide into death like a homerun king. The man with the most toys wins. Popularity and fame will secure a man’s place in history. Books will be written, statues commissioned, and streets named after the movers and shakers of the world for those who succeed. The great human tragedy is thinking there is one life. Because of this, no preparation is made for a greater reality – the second life.

Everyone is born the same way, and everyone dies the same way. From the birth of Cain, the first son of Adam and Eve, every human being is born of a woman. There is no other avenue of life as God has given man and woman the creative power to bring life into the world. Only God creates life. By the same creation of life, the Lord God has determined the days of man are like the grass of the field. They blossom one day and then are cut down. Cain was the first child born into the world, and his brother, Abel, was the first to experience death (killed by Cain). The two children of Adam and Eve are the story of life that has continued for thousands of years. This reality will continue until the coming of Jesus Christ.

There is a divine appointment for everyone, and that is death. While death is a reality, that is the minor player in the divine story. Every human is an eternal creature. This is the one story that most people in the world deny and never accept. When a man believes death is final and nothing beyond, he becomes like an animal. An animal is not an eternal creature, which separates man from animal. God created the human form in His divine image of eternity. When an animal dies, it ceases to exist, but when a man dies, there is another life. A man can deny that he is an eternal creature and that he lives like an animal, but this does not change; after death, there is another life. When a man closes his eyes in death, he may think he is finished, and there is no more. As his eyes open in eternity, he realizes there is life after death, and unprepared, he finds himself standing before the judgment bar of the Lord God Almighty. It’s too late to admit there is a second life.

God created the world and everything in it. He formed man and woman as eternal creatures for His glory. Billions of people have died since Abel, and the majority of those billions never believed in life after death. God sent His son to open the vistas of eternity, warning those who trifle with the word of God that there is life after death. All men die. It is a divine appointment and decree. Nothing man can do will change that. All men face life after death. That is a divine appointment and decree. Nothing man can do will change that. There will come a day when no one will die, but all men will cease to exist in their human form: the day Jesus Christ returns. Then, life after death will happen to everyone. No one escapes. The few who believed in life after death and prepared themselves in the grace of God will rejoice. Those who lived life thinking there was one life will not rejoice.
